Bezerk?


Overcoming many years of post grunge heavy metal inhibitions takes time.
I first resurrected Bezerk by Tigertailz from ye dusty olde tape box a couple of months ago. When I first tried listening to the album it had a similar effect to eating too much ice-cream followed by a cup of tea, sick and sticky. Sunday I again attempted to listen to this tape all the way through and despite comments from my daughter (“what’s this you’re listening to?” in an oh my god you’ve cracked tone of voice) and my wife (“what’s this shit?”always to the point) I actually managed it.
It took some time to find what I had originally found appealing about this album, in fact I may not have found it but at least I got something else from it this time round other than nausea. Another thing I have discovered, when you dig out these old tapes it is important to listen to side A first, I don’t know why but it changes the whole perspective of the album, so rewind it if you have to, and don’t be shy, turn up the volume, it makes a difference (also makes it harder to hide your shame). So I enjoyed listening this time, in fact I have put in rotation with the other stuff by the stereo, the album has one big down point and that is the awful Heaven, the last song on side A, but if you can get over that and overall cheesiness of it all then its an enjoyable listen.
